Recommended Tires for Toyota Camry 2017

Here are some of the top tire options for your Toyota Camry 2017:

Tire Brand Tire Model Tire Type Traction Durability Price Range
Michelin Pilot Sport A/S 3+ All-Season Excellent High $150-$250
Continental PureContact All-Season Very Good High $100-$200
Bridgestone Turanza QuietTrack All-Season Good High $100-$200
Goodyear Eagle Exhilarate Summer Excellent Medium $150-$250
Pirelli P Zero All Season Plus All-Season Very Good Medium $150-$250

These tire options have been highly rated by experts and Camry owners alike. However, it’s important to note that individual preferences and driving conditions may vary, so it’s always recommended to consult with a tire professional or refer to your vehicle’s manual for specific tire recommendations.

Factors to Consider when Choosing Tires

When selecting tires for your Toyota Camry 2017, consider the following factors:

  • Size: Ensure that the tires you choose are the correct size for your Camry. Refer to your vehicle’s manual or consult a tire professional for the appropriate tire size.
  • Tire Type: Decide whether you need all-season tires for year-round performance or specialized tires for specific weather conditions.
  • Traction: Look for tires with excellent traction to ensure optimal grip on both dry and wet surfaces.
  • Durability: Consider the durability of the tires, especially if you frequently drive on rough roads or encounter harsh weather conditions.
  • Price Range: Set a budget and explore tire options within that range, keeping in mind that higher-priced tires often offer better performance and longevity.

By considering these factors and choosing the right tires for your Toyota Camry 2017, you can enhance your driving experience and ensure a safe and comfortable ride.
